DELETE THIS ACCOUNT! 12,703 Posted December 12, 2012 It's actually not uncommon at all. There are a lot of internal sutures after surgery. Sometimes they don't dissolve properly and work their way up through the skin, causing redness, puss filled pimple like things, and soreness. I've actually pulled out two myself, after two different abdominal surgeries. I know it's not pleasant, but don't let it upset you.
